We are thrilled to host Lee Chang from QQ Asian Kitchen

On June 25, Guest Chef at Isaac’s is back.

Taiwanese-American chef Lee Chang from QQ Asian Kitchen joins forces with Isaac for a six-course tasting menu where smoke, spice, fermentation, and comfort food collide. Imagine an American BBQ joint popping up in a Taipei night market and you’ve got the idea.

One evening, one menu, no repeats. 

Check out our six course small plate menu:

  • Amuse Bouche : Smoked oyster Bloody Mary shot
  • Mapo Baked Potato: Smoked-roasted fingerling potatoes / spicy Sichuan pork sauce
  • Char Siu Slider : Cantonese smoked pork / cilantro lime slaw
  • Course break : Two salads to cleanse the palate
  • Softshell Crab Biscuit : Crispy fried softshell crab / buttermilk biscuit / Thai chili bean remoulade / pickles
  • General Chang’s Ribs : Applewood smoked pepper-crusted pork spareribs / General Tso’s glaze / water spinach “collard greens” / Taiwanese sticky rice
  • Dessert : Suprise 🙂

Influenced by the culinary traditions of Taiwan, Japan, and Southeast Asia, Lee joins us for a unique collaboration. Expect a specialized menu where low & slow BBQ meets vibrant, bold Asian flavors.
